How do you tell if the ARC shift knob is AUTHENTIC or not? I seen a lot of people selling used ARC shift knobs. I also know moddiction sells titanium shift knobs. To me, they all look alike. Get the seller to take a picture of the insert that you shifter screws in to. A real ARC know will have a M18 threaded hole with a white plastic threaded insert in it. ARC is the only one that does it that way.

The white plastic inserts are the ones that were made after 2007. The one that is pre 2007 didn't have any inserts just a FYI
